Table of Contents:
- Functions of Single-Strand DNA-Binding Proteins in DNA Replication, Recombination and Repair.-Structural Diversity Based on Variability in Quaternary Association. A Case Study Involving Eubacterial and Related SSBs
- SB Binding to ssDNA Using Isothermal Titration Calorimetry
- SSB-DNA Binding Monitored by Fluorescence Intensity and Anisotropy
- Single Molecule Analysis of SSB Dynamics on Single Stranded DNA
- Sample Preparation Methods to Analyze DNA-induced Structural Changes in Replication Protein A (RPA)
- Structural Studies of SSB Interaction with RecO
- Investigation of Protein-Protein Interactions of Single-Stranded DNA-Binding Proteins by Analytical Ultracentrifugation
- Ammonium Sulfate Co-Precipitation of SSB and Interacting Proteins
- Analyzing Interactions Between SSB and Proteins by the Use of Fluorescence Anisotropy
- Far Western Blotting as a Rapid and Efficient Method for Detecting Interactions Between DNA Replication and DNA Repair Proteins
- Methods for Analysis of SSB/Protein Interactions by SPR
- Use of Native Gels to Measure Protein Binding to SSB
- Identification of Small Molecules That Disrupt SSB/Protein Interactions Using a High-Throughput Screen
- Detection of Post-translational Modifications of Replication Protein A
- Detecting Posttranslational Modification of Bacterial SSB Proteins
- Fluorescent SSB as a Reagentless Biosensor for Single-Stranded DNA
- Fluorescent Single-Stranded DNA-Binding Proteins Enable in vitro and in vivo Studies<
- Use of Fluorescently Tagged SSB Proteins in in vivo Localization Experiments.
